SoftBank Corp announced that its subsidiary, Saimemory, has entered into a collaboration with Intel Corporation. The partnership is set to develop and commercialize a new class of memory chip technology known as Z-Angle operation memory.
The collaboration aims to create memory chips with high capacity, high bandwidth, and low power consumption, specifically targeting the growing demands of artificial intelligence data centers. This initiative is part of Intel's broader strategy to enhance its chip offerings and gain a stronger foothold in the competitive AI sector, where high-speed memory is a critical component for processing large-scale generative AI models.
As part of the agreement, Saimemory will leverage Intel’s next-generation DRAM bonding initiative. The joint effort is focused on producing functional prototypes by early 2028. This development follows a previous commitment from SoftBank Group in mid-2025 to invest $2 billion in Intel, signaling a deepening strategic alignment between the two technology leaders.
